Domestic Animals names in Sanskrit, Bengali, and Urdu

Here is a table with Domestic Animals names in Sanskrit, Bengali, and Urdu:

English Name Sanskrit Name (संस्कृत) Bengali Name (বাংলা) Urdu Name (اردو)
Dog श्वान (Shvaan) কুকুর (Kukur) کتا (Kutta)
Cat मार्जारः (Maarjaarah) বিড়াল (Biral) بلی (Billi)
Cow गौः (Gauh) গরু (Goru) گائے (Gaye)
Buffalo महिषः (Mahishah) মহিষ (Mohish) بھینس (Bhains)
Goat अजा (Ajaa) ছাগল (Chagol) بکری (Bakri)
Sheep मेषः (Meshah) ভেড়া (Bhera) بھیڑ (Bhed)
Horse अश्वः (Ashvah) ঘোড়া (Ghora) گھوڑا (Ghoda)
Donkey गर्दभः (Gardabhah) গাধা (Gadha) گدھا (Gadha)
Camel उष्ट्रः (Ushtrah) উট (Ut) اونٹ (Oont)
Rabbit शशकः (Shashakah) খরগোশ (Kharagosh) خرگوش (Khargosh)

Ans. A domestic animal is one that has been selectively bred and genetically adapted over generations to live alongside humans. These animals have undergone significant changes in behavior, life cycle, and physiology, making them distinct from their wild ancestors. They serve various roles such as companionship, labor, and providing resources like meat, milk, or wool. 

Ans.  Domestic animals provide numerous benefits to humans, including:

Companionship: Pets like dogs and cats offer emotional support and friendship.

Labor: Horses, donkeys, and oxen are used for transportation and plowing fields.

Food Production: Cows, goats, and chickens provide milk, meat, and eggs.

Clothing and Textiles: Sheep and alpacas produce wool and fibers for clothing.

Security: Dogs can guard property and livestock.

Pest Control: Cats help in controlling rodent populations.

Research and Education: Rats, mice, and rabbits are used in scientific studies.

Transportation: Camels and horses are used for riding and carrying goods.

Entertainment: Animals like horses participate in sports and recreational activities.

Economic Support: Livestock farming provides income and employment opportunities.
